HTML content can be minified and compressed by a website’s server. The most efficient way is to compress content using GZIP which reduces data amount travelling through the network between server and browser. HTML code on this page is well minified. It is highly recommended that content of this web page should be compressed using GZIP, as it can save up to 83.9 kB or 84% of the original size.

CSS files minification is very important to reduce a web page rendering time. The faster CSS files can load, the earlier a page can be rendered. Dale.cl needs all CSS files to be minified and compressed as it can save up to 685.4 kB or 87% of the original size.
